In 1952, years before the world would know him as James Bond, he was simply \u201cBig Tam\u201d\u2014a working-class young man in Edinburgh doing whatever it took to survive. According to artist and promoter <span class=\"hover:entity-accent entity-underline inline cursor-pointer align-baseline\"><span class=\"whitespace-normal\">Richard Demarco<\/span><\/span>, Connery\u2019s early hustle included an unusual but revealing job: posing nude for students at the <span class=\"hover:entity-accent entity-underline inline cursor-pointer align-baseline\"><span class=\"whitespace-normal\">Edinburgh College of Art<\/span><\/span>.<\/span><\/p>\n<p data-start=\"518\" data-end=\"1090\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;\">At the time, Connery was far from the polished icon audiences would later admire. He worked physically demanding jobs during the day\u2014including polishing coffins\u2014while taking on modeling sessions at night for just 15 shillings. It was hardly glamorous work. He would stand completely still for hours in a room full of art students, his body observed, studied, and translated into charcoal sketches. For most, that kind of vulnerability would be uncomfortable, even humiliating. But Connery approached it with the mindset of a laborer: it was a job, and he would do it well.<\/span><\/p>\n<p data-start=\"1092\" data-end=\"1617\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;\">Demarco later recalled that what stood out wasn\u2019t just Connery\u2019s physique, but his presence. Even in silence, even without movement, he commanded attention. The students weren\u2019t looking at a future movie star\u2014they were looking at a man who carried himself with quiet authority. He had already lived a life marked by hardship, including time in the Royal Navy that left him with a duodenal ulcer and a now-famous \u201cScotland Forever\u201d tattoo.
